junk1
▶noun
- 1 informal useless or worthless articles.
■ nonsense.
- 2 informal heroin.
- 3 the lump of oily fibrous tissue in a sperm whale's head, containing spermaceti.
– origin ME (denoting an old or inferior rope): of unknown origin.

junk2
▶noun a flat-bottomed sailing vessel with a prominent stem, used in China and the East Indies.
– origin C16: from obs. Fr. juncque or Port. junco, from Malay jong, reinforced by Du. jonk.
